{"id":3027,"date":"2020-10-06T12:06:00","date_gmt":"2020-10-06T19:06:00","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.rbdinstruments.com\/blog\/?p=3027"},"modified":"2020-10-06T12:06:05","modified_gmt":"2020-10-06T19:06:05","slug":"microcma-length-the-long-and-short-of-it","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.rbdinstruments.com\/blog\/microcma-length-the-long-and-short-of-it\/","title":{"rendered":"microCMA Length, the Long and Short of It"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<p>RBD Instruments&#8217; microCMA compact Auger electron energy analyzer is designed to fit on a standard 2.75&#8243; \/ 70 mm CF flange. This makes it possible to add surface sensitive AES (Auger Electron Spectroscopy) to an existing vacuum chamber, as long as there is an available port.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The standard length of the microCMA analyzer is 11.1&#8243; \/ 283 mm which works well for most 8&#8243; \/ 200 mm diameter vacuum chambers. This standard length factors in a Z translator that is used to move the microCMA to the sample for analysis and to retract the microCMA when it is not in use.&nbsp; <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>However, what if your flange-to-chamber distance is much longer or much shorter than the standard length? There is a 4.5&#8243; \/ 114 mm limit on how short the microCMA can be due to the geometry of the analyzer section. For longer flange-to-target distances, the analyzer section can be extended as needed.
